The Sierra Leone Football Association (SLFA) has officially opened registration for the 2025/26 edition of its Talent Development Scheme (TDS) League, Western Area Edition.
The initiative marks the beginning of the national rollout of the SLFA’s Technical Development Scheme, aimed at identifying and nurturing the next generation of football talent across the country.
In a public notice released today, the SLFA invited all eligible teams in the Western Area to collect registration forms for participation in the youth-focused league. The categories covered in this phase include:
Under-15 Boys and Girls
Under-17 Boys and Girls
Registration forms are available for collection at the SLFA Secretariat from Wednesday, December 10, to Friday, December 12, 2025, between 10:00 AM and 4:00 PM daily. Completed forms must be submitted no later than Monday, December 15, 2025.
The SLFA stated that this Western Area registration is the first step in a broader national strategy to ensure inclusive participation and equal development opportunities for young footballers across Sierra Leone. Similar registration drives will follow in other regions, reinforcing the association’s commitment to grassroots football development.
